Guest Speaker: Mark Aidan Bergin
Mark Aidan Bergin is a writer, editor and photographic artist. He is Resident Artist at Kingston’s Tett Centre for Creativity and Learning. If you would like to know what makes him such an interesting individual, please take a moment to check out his blog on arts and culture. His Valentine’s Day column titled “Be The Love” and his musings on New York City are revealing of his character. His current project is titled photographing ballerinas Dancing in the Streets.
